Rolf Sidler Klaus Holliger

Kriging is a powerful spatial interpolation technique, especially for irregularly spaced data points, and is widely used throughout the earth and environmental sciences. The estimation at an unsampled location is given as the weighted sum of the circumjacent observed points. The weighting factors depend on a model of spatial correlation.
